Pokemon Legends: Z-A is officially out, but new leaks for the DLC emerge, confirming that three Pokemon that already have a Mega Evolution will get a second one, but no Mega Flygon is included. There is a lot of hype surrounding Pokemon Legends: Z-A thanks to its renewed focus on Mega Evolutions, especially since it also includes a whopping total of 26 new ones.

Pokemon Legends: Z-A‘s new Mega Evolutions have only been partly revealed with pre-launch trailers. Yet, in its last appearance online before launch, Pokemon Legends: Z-A‘s Mega Dimension DLC was revealed, teasing players with even more new Mega Evolutions in the form of Mega Raichu X and Mega Raichu Y. It became obvious that DLC would add a lot more new Megas, and now, leaks confirm that there will be 16 Mega Evolutions for players to catch, including three Megas for critters that already have one. The list, however, doesn’t include the fan-favorite Flygon.

So far, Pokemon Legends: Z-A‘s DLC will include 16 new Mega Evolutions based on leaks, with others possibly being tied to events or post-game content, such as Mega Heatran, Darkrai, and Zeraora. The list has been shared on Twitter by Centro Leaks, and then confirmed as correct by the same user, stating that Pokemon Legends: Z-A will add a second Mega for Absol, Garchomp, and Lucario. The list includes:

  • Mega Raichu X
  • Mega Raichu Y
  • Mega Chimecho
  • Mega Absol
  • Mega Staraptor
  • Mega Garchomp
  • Mega Lucario
  • Mega Golurk
  • Mega Meowstic
  • Mega Crabominable
  • Mega Golisopod
  • Mega Magearna
  • Mega Scovillain
  • Mega Glimmora
  • Mega Tatsugiri
  • Mega Baxcalibur

Specifically, this could be bad news for Flygon in Pokemon Legends: Z-A, as it’s missing from the list and thus not getting a Mega Evolution. However, fans of iconic critters like Absol, Garchomp, and Lucario are getting a second Mega Evolution for these Pokemon, despite the original ones being over 10 years old. It makes sense, though, as Mega Absol, Garchomp, and Lucario were some of the most popular critters in Gen 6.

Mega Flygon has been one of the most requested additions to Pokemon Legends: Z-A since it was revealed that the game would add new Mega Evolutions, so it’s sad to learn it won’t get it in the DLC either. Considering that the DLC is adding two Mega Raichu variants and allegedly a second Mega Evolution for Absol, Garchomp, and Lucario, the absence of Mega Flygon from the base game and DLC stings even more.
